The following statement was given today in the House of Assembly by the Honourable Perry Trimper, Minister Responsible for Francophone Affairs:

Minister Recognizes Provincial Francophonie Day

Mr. Speaker, I rise in this Honourable House to recognize today as Provincial Francophonie Day.

The Government of Newfoundland and Labrador has celebrated this occasion since 1999.

This morning, I was pleased to participate in an event organized by the Francophone Federation of Newfoundland and Labrador here at Confederation Building. I was honoured to join students from École des Grand-Vents in this celebration and similar events are taking place today on the Port-au-Port Peninsula and in Labrador.

Mr. Speaker, I have been working closely with the Office of French Services, key departments, and the Francophone Federation to identify the best ways to implement the policy on French language services for the benefit of Francophone and Acadian communities.

This policy is helping us build stronger partnerships across the Provincial Government and identify tangible services that can be offered in both English and French.

Mr. Speaker, I would like to take this opportunity to advise this Honourable House that on June 22 and 23, I will co-host the Ministerial Conference on the Canadian Francophonie here in St. John's, with the Honourable Mélanie Joly, Minister of Canadian Heritage. We look forward to addressing the priority issues of the Francophone community during this conference.

Today, I ask all Honourable members to join me in congratulating the Francophone and Acadian communities of Newfoundland and Labrador on this, Provincial Francophonie Day.
